CHRARE SHARIEF

































































Lall Ded( lalleshwari ) and Sheikh Noor ud din Wali are the Tallest saints of kashmir . Both are revered by hindus and Muslims alike . Hindus call Sheikh Noor ud din Wali as Sehja Nand or Nund reshi while muslims call him Sheikh ul Aalam or Alam daare Kashmir . Muslims call Lall ded as Lalla Arifa while Hindus call her Lalleshwari . Both have composed their sayings in the shape of VAAKHS . While Lall Ded’s thought is Shaivism simplified it is also identical with the Nirguna concept propounded by saint Kabir in India Shiekh Noor Ud din attempted to synthesize the essence of Bhagwat Geeta and Holy Quran and what ultimately emerged is the Shining Rishi order of Kashmir which produced numerous saints and Sufi poets subsequently. . Wahab Khar , Shamas Faquir, Sochh Kral , Nyam Sahib,Rehman Dar , Waza Mehmood Ahad Zargar ,and Samad mir can be called an extension of the thought and concept of Rishi order of Kashmir. through their Sufi poetry .

Kalahana , Jonaraja , Sridhar ,Shuka and Pragya Bhat do not make any mention of Lalleshwari in their works . Khwaja Mohd Azam Dhadmiri makes a reference of Lalleshwari in his work Vakaate Kashmir and adds that she lived during the rule of king Alla Ud din ( 1344AD -1355AD ). From all accounts it can be assumed that Lalleshwari was born in early 14th centuary and left this world some time between 1373 AD to 1389 AD implying that she was senior to Sheikh Noor Ud Din Wali ( 1373AD – 1438AD ). There is a story attributed to the meeting of Lalleshwari and Sheikh Noor Din wali as well.. So is the commonality of thought in the Vaakhs /Shrukhs of these two towering saints of Kashmir . Sheikh pays due tributes to Lalleshwari in a Shrukh( translated in english from original kashmiri ) as under :-
“That Lalla of Padmaapore,
she drank Her fill of divine nectar;

She was indeed an awataar of His
O Supreme One , grant me the same boon!"Sheikh Noorudin (Nund Reshi)
Ancestors of Sheikh Ul Alam were Surajvanshi Rajputs of Kishtwar . Sheikh’s Shrukhs convey that NAFAS ( implying Appetite or the desires ) is an elephant like in demands and has to be kept at Bay Else this enemy wihin is going to devour the individual..Sheikh’s Mother Soder Mouj and wife Zai Ded were poets and also wrote VAAKHS. Sheikh did preaching in almost all the areas of south kashmir but finally movd to CHRAR. Shiekh’s Vaakhs are Called SHRUKHS ( shlokaas ) in Kashmiri.. His Mortal remains are buried inside the Shrine in CHRAR E SHARIEF. CHRAR is about 35 kms from Srinagar and can be approached by road via Natipora , Chhanpora , Kralpora , Chadura , Nagaam and finally at Nagaam a distance 14 kms of beautiful plateaus is to be covered to reach CHRARE SHARIEF. I have photographed the Shrine as well as the BAZAR . I have also photographed ZAR- KASAI and TEHHAR distribution by devotees at the shrine. ZAR KASAI is MUNDAN and TEHHAR is the rice cooked with a pinch of turmeric and laced with oil familiar to both Hindus and Muslims of Kashmir . The shrine suffered extensive damage in Turmoil / Militancy . It is under total renovation. So is the CHRARE SHARIEF village which has already been declared as a Model village by government .
